Job Duties

  • Open and close the kitchen as required, ensuring all operations run smoothly
  • Maintain a well-organized and efficient kitchen environment
  • Prepare and present breakfast, lunch, dinner, and snacks daily, ensuring high-quality standards
  • Create and present food for parent weekends and other special events as directed by the Chef de Cuisine
  • Execute menus generated by the Chef de Cuisine, adhering to all recipes and presentation guidelines
  • Adjust meal preparations based on communicated dietary restrictions and preferences of clients
  • Provide healthful, nutritious, and organic meals and snacks, as directed, to support the well-being of our clients
  • Ensure overall kitchen cleanliness, including regular cleaning of refrigerators, freezers, ovens, floors, and dishes after each meal and food preparation
  • Adhere to state health and hygiene requirements, as well as Newport Healthcare standards
  • Engage positively with parents and other guests, building appropriate rapport with clients to enhance their dining experience and foster positive associations with mealtimes
  • Participate in baking or cooking groups as directed, contributing to team collaboration and skill development
